What Does Hot Plate Mean In Chemistry . Laboratory hot plates are essential pieces of equipment used in scientific research, analytical chemistry, and various laboratory applications. A hot plate is a laboratory device used to heat samples, solutions, and materials uniformly without the danger associated with the open flame at precise temperatures.
